The e-Vitara is built on an all-new Heartect-e platform designed exclusively for EVs. The company claims that it merges the characteristics of a battery electric vehicle (BEV) with the durability of an SUV. The EV features eAxles, which integrate the motor and inverter into a single unit. The e Vitara will be offered with two battery options – 49kWh and 61kWh. T

The Tata Punch becomes India's best-selling car in 2024, surpassing Maruti Suzuki WagonR. It sold 2,02,030 units due to its affordability, diverse powertrain options, and impressive safety features. The model includes petrol-only, petrol-CNG, and pure EV variants and has earned high safety ratings.
India’s electric car market surged by 20% in 2024, with notable growth from JSW MG Motor selling 21,484 EVs, driven by the Windsor SUV. Tata Motors saw its market share dip to 38%, while newcomers Hyundai and Maruti Suzuki made impactful entries. The competition in India's EV market is expected to intensify further in 2025.

Aston Martin has launched the third-generation Vanquish in India, pricing it at Rs 8.85 crore. The grand tourer is powered by an 835 hp twin-turbo V12 engine, reaches 0-100 kmph in 3.3 seconds, and features a luxurious interior with advanced tech and safety systems.
Simple Energy has released the One Gen 1.5 electric scooter with the highest IDC range of 248 km, followed by Ola's S1 Pro Gen 3 at 242 km. Ather's 450X offers 130 km true range. In pricing, Ola S1 Pro is the cheapest at Rs 1.35 lakh, Ather 450X at Rs 1.57 lakh, and Simple One at Rs 1.66 lakh.

Mahindra will open bookings for its newly launched electric SUVs, the XEV 9e and BE 6, on February 14, 2025. The BE 6 starts at Rs 18.90 lakh, while the XEV 9e has a base price of Rs 21.90 lakh. Deliveries will begin in mid-March 2025.
The Indian passenger vehicle market achieved record-breaking wholesales of 43 lakh units in 2024, with significant contributions from rural markets and SUVs. Notable carmakers like Maruti Suzuki, Hyundai, Tata Motors, and others posted impressive sales figures in December, highlighting the sector's robust growth and dominance in the automotive industry.
